全文搜索
标题搜索
全部时间
1小时内
1天内
1周内
1个月内
默认排序
按时间排序
为您找到相关结果378,818个

redis集群实现清理前缀相同的key_Redis_脚本之家

redis集群清理前缀相同的key最近经常收到redis集群告警,每天收到50多封邮件,实在不胜其烦,内存不够用,原因是有一些无用的key(约3000万)占用内存(具体不说了)。这部分内存不能被释放。原来的定期清理脚本的逻辑打开一个redis链接,在内部循环从1000万到7亿之间的数据,然后加上前缀去批量删除,这种方式属于广撒网式的...
www.jb51.net/article/2251...htm 2024-6-6

php中批量删除Mysql中相同前缀的数据表的代码_php技巧_脚本之家

今天重装个站,搞了一下午,终于找到可以用的批量删除数据库表的方法。。。 这个是以xx_为前缀的示范,大家可以自己更改为想删除的表前缀 复制代码 代码如下: <?php function deldata($dbname,$tableflag){ $db_host = 'localhost'; $db_port = '3306'; $db_user = 'user'; $db_pass = 'password'; ...
www.jb51.net/article/275...htm 2024-5-17

Python求一批字符串的最长公共前缀算法示例_python_脚本之家

本文实例讲述了Python求一批字符串的最长公共前缀算法。分享给大家供大家参考,具体如下: 思路一:这个题一拿到手,第一反应就是以第一个字符串strs[0]为标准,如果其他字符串的第一个字符和str[0]的第一个字符串相同,则再比较第二个字符串,以此类推直到出现不同为止。 1 2 3 4 5 6 7 8 9 10 11 12 13...
www.jb51.net/article/1572...htm 2024-6-4

python 实现求解字符串集的最长公共前缀方法_python_脚本之家

问题比较简单,给定一个字符串集合求解其中最长的公共前缀即可,这样的问题有点类似于最长公共子序列的问题,但是比求解最长最长公共子序列简单很多,因为是公共前缀,这样的话只需要挨个遍历即可,只要遍历长度结束或者结束前发现有不相同的即可终止,返回不同位置之前的子序列即可,下面是具体的实现: 1 2 3 4 5 6 7 8 ...
www.jb51.net/article/1441...htm 2024-5-29

详解汇编语言各种指令的解释与用法_汇编语言_脚本之家

三、串重复前缀 43、重复执行串 REP 指令的汇编格式:REP (CX)=重复次数指令的基本功能:① (CX)=0时,串指令执行完毕,否则执行② ~ ④② (CX)←(CX)-1③ 执行串指令(MOVS或STOS)④ 重复执行① 44、相等/为零时重复执行串指令 REPE/REPZ 指令的汇编格式:REPE / REPZ (CX)=比较/扫描的次数指令的基本功...
www.jb51.net/article/1794...htm 2024-6-6

C#利用KPM算法解决字符串匹配问题详解_C#教程_脚本之家

换言之,当模式串的后缀pj-k pj-k+1, ..., pj-1跟文本串si-k si-k+1, ..., si-1匹配成功,但pj跟si匹配失败时,因为next[j] = k,相当于在不包含pj的模式串中有最大长度为k 的相同前缀后缀,即p0 p1 ...pk-1 = pj-k pj-k+1...pj-1,故令j = next[j],从而让模式串右移j - next...
www.jb51.net/article/2678...htm 2024-6-6

python实现kmp算法的实例代码_python_脚本之家

此时a前边是abcab,所以要找到abcab的最长相同前缀,就是ab,这时 然后再移动到ab与ab对其的位置继续比较即可 时间复杂度 简单来讲, 找到模式字符串中每位字符之前的最长相同前后缀的这个方法中,如果模式字符串的长度为m,那么上面的字符串的指向是一直向前移动的,下面字符串的整体也是一直向前移动的,最终移动的结果将会...
www.jb51.net/article/1590...htm 2024-6-6

浅析Python实现DFA算法_python_脚本之家

关于上述代码仍然有不少可迭代优化的地方,例如先对关键词列表按照字典序进行排序,这样可以让具有相同前缀的关键词集中在一块,从而在构建存储结构时能够减少遍历的次数。3.2、匹配关键词def match(state_event_dict: dict, content: str): match_list = [] state_list = [] temp_match_list = [] for char_...
www.jb51.net/article/2160...htm 2024-6-6

Java实现前缀树详解_java_脚本之家

前缀树是一颗多叉树 前缀树的每个节点保存一个字符 具有相同前缀的字符串保存在同一条路径上 字符串的尾处相应的在前缀树上也有结束的标志 二.前缀树的实现 力扣上的208题就是实现前缀树:力扣 1.前缀树的数据结构 在写代码的时候,我偏向于用哈希表来存储结点的信息,有的也可以用数组来存储结点的信息,本质上都...
www.jb51.net/article/282621.htm 2024-6-6

详解Java前缀树Trie的原理及代码实现_java_脚本之家

每个节点的所有子节点包含的字符都不相同。 Trie的实现 Trie是一颗非典型的多叉树形结构,多叉树是因为一个节点可以有多个字节点,而非典型在于节点中没有专门的字段直接保存此节点的值,而是通过一个数组或者map保存了当前节点的所有下层子节点的值,也正是因此,根节点不表示任何字符。 基本结构 最简单的前缀树的结构...
www.jb51.net/article/2678...htm 2024-6-6